Windows Device Driver Developer - Austin, United States - Talent Group

Talent Group
Talent Group
Verified Company
Austin, United States

3 weeks ago

Mark Lane

Posted by:

Mark Lane

beBee recruiter


Description

Qualifications:


  • Bachelor's or Master's degree in Computer Science, Electrical Engineering, or a related field.
  • 8+ years of experience in lowlevel Windows driver development, with a focus on network drivers.
-
Strong expertise in C and C++ programming languages
:


  • Proven experience in defining and implementing development and QA processes.
  • Indepth knowledge of Windows internals, kernelmode programming, and network protocols.
  • Experience with debugging and performance profiling tools for Windows.
  • Essential Competency:
  • Prior experience in building
  • Windows device drivers or lowlevel IO (LLIO) development
  • Experience in Writing functional, performance and load tests with proper code coverage.
  • Knowledge of NDIS (Network Driver Interface Specification),
  • Windows Driver Kit (WDK), Network Driver Design Guide/Skill and Wireshark
  • MSTest tool experience for writing junit.
  • Performance and load test experience

Technical Skills:


  • Programming Languages: Expertise in C and C++ programming languages.
  • Windows Development: Extensive experience in lowlevel Windows development, including kernelmode programming.
  • Network Protocols: Indepth knowledge of network protocols such as TCP/IP, UDP, and HTTP.
  • Windows Internals: Profound understanding of Windows internals, memory management, and system architecture.
  • Debugging and

Profiling Tools:
Proven experience with debugging tools like
and performance profiling tools for Windows.

  • Development Processes: Demonstrated ability to define and implement robust development processes, including version control, build systems, and code review workflows.
  • Quality Assurance: Strong background in designing and implementing QA processes for Windows network drivers.
  • Collaboration: Excellent collaboration and communication skills to work effectively with crossfunctional teams.

Job Type:

Contract


Pay:
$ $58.00 per hour


Schedule:

  • Monday to Friday

Experience:


  • C, C++: 8 years (preferred)
  • Windows internals: 8 years (preferred)
- kernel-mode programming: 8 years (preferred)

  • Windows Driver Kit (WDK): 8 years (preferred)
- network protocols such as TCP/IP, UDP, and


HTTP:
8 years (preferred)

  • Debugging and

Profiling Tools: 8 years (preferred)


Ability to Commute:

  • Austin, TX required)

Work Location:
In person

More jobs from Talent Group